  10. 32000hz 16bit mono 512kbps Lengths you're going to have to toy with them to find out, plus file size of the vehicles.awc file actually matters (I think around 15.5 or 15.6mb is the max so there isn't a whole lot of room for editing). Also siren files need to be MUCH louder than what they were in GTA IV for them to sound loud in GTA V.
